The Box Office Journey of 'I, Nobody'

The world of cinema is a fascinating arena, and the box office performance of films often becomes a captivating narrative in itself. Let's delve into the story of 'I, Nobody', a thriller that has been making waves, especially in the Indian film industry.

Directed by the talented Prithviraj Sukumaran, the movie showcases a unique blend of suspense and drama, starring Sukumaran and Parvathy Thiruvothu in lead roles. What makes this film particularly intriguing is its ability to captivate audiences despite a slight dip in box office numbers.

On its third day, 'I, Nobody' witnessed a 9.6% drop in collections, yet it's essential to note that this decline doesn't diminish the film's overall success. With a worldwide gross of Rs 8.31 crore in just three days, the movie has already crossed the Rs 8 crore mark globally. This is a significant achievement, especially for a film in the investigative thriller genre.

Personally, I find the box office trends fascinating. The film's performance on different days reveals interesting audience behaviors. On Day 1, the movie had a strong opening with Rs 2.20 crore in India net collections, but it's the subsequent days that provide valuable insights. Day 2 saw a slight decrease to Rs 1.25 crore, and Day 3 settled at Rs 1.13 crore. This pattern suggests that while the initial buzz drew audiences, the film's longevity might be a point of concern.

One detail that caught my attention was the occupancy rates. The Malayalam version of the film saw an overall occupancy of 25.46% on Day 3, with night shows being the most popular. This indicates a potential strategy for future screenings—targeting evening and night audiences could be key to maximizing ticket sales.
